ESPN STAR Sports has signed ace cricketer and former Indian captain Sourav Ganguly as an expert analyst for the ICC World T20. This is the first time that Ganguly will be seen in the role of a TV analyst and heralds the start of a new innings behind the microphone post his retirement from all forms of international cricket.
Gnguly will be part of an ESPN STAR Sports commentary panel including Wasim Akram, Sanjay Manjrekar, Alan Wilkins, Harsha Bhogle, Nasser Hussain, David Lloyd, Ian Chappell, Simon Doull, Kepler Wessels, Ian Bishop, Ranil Abeynaike and Athar Ali Khan.
STAR Cricket, the 24 hour cricket channel from ESPN STAR Sports, will telecast live all the 27 matches of the tournament scheduled to start from June 05, 2009 in England.

ESPN STAR Sports will do extensive programming in and around the live telecast. All matches will have detailed pre and post match shows titled ‘Cricket Extra'. These shows will be hosted by Harsha Bhogle and Sanjay Manjrekar from the venue itself. In addition, ESS has also initiated an interactive Cricket based quiz, 'Stumped'. This is first time that a live interactive quiz show is being telecast which is in line with a broad strategy of creating more interactivity options with viewers.
The ICC World Twenty20 will be broadcast by ESPN STAR Sports as a part of its eight-year agreement with ICC. The tournament has stirred up tremendous interest for cricket fans all over the globe. The live telecast of the tournament will be seen in more than 218 countries across the globe.
